Indian Glass Fish Breeding What makes it an ugly fish: Flat-looking shark with a “shaggy beard” The unusual-named Wobbegong has a look of a beard on its lower jawThe red handfish (Thymichthys politus) is sometimes cited as one of the ugliest fish in the Earth’s oceans. But it is incredibly interesting too. The fish also has a unique way of traveling. That is, they use their fins to move across the reefs in a way that makes them look like they’re walking. This is a technique used by certain members of the Goby family, such as mudskippers. Unfortunately, the red handfish is on the brink of extinction and is native to just two small coral reefs. The viperfish (Chauliodus sloani), or Sloane’s viperfish, have recognizable and somewhat scary, long, needle-shaped teeth and a distinctive lower jaw. They’re usually around 12-23 in or 30 to 60 cm in length. The viperfishlive in the depths of the ocean, in temperate or tropical waters (around 1,000 to 5,000 meters). Water at this temperature averages around four degrees C.
